The third egg envelope subunit in fish: cDNA cloning and analysis, and gene expression.

H Sugiyama1, S Yasumasu, K Murata, I Iuchi, K Yamagami.   

Abstract

The inner layer of the egg envelope of a teleost fish, the medaka, Oryzias latipes, consists of two major subunit groups, ZI-1,2 and ZI-3. On SDS-PAGE, the ZI-1,2 group presents three glycoprotein bands that were considered to be composed of a common polypeptide moiety derived from their precursor, choriogenin H (Chg H). ZI-3 is a single glycoprotein derived from the precursor, choriogenin L (Chg L). In the present study, a fraction of a novel subunit protein was found in the V8 protease digest of ZI-1.2 that was partially purified from oocyte envelopes. This protein fraction was not present in the purified precursor, Chg H. By RT-PCR employing the primers based on the amino acid sequence of this fraction, a cDNA for the novel subunit was amplified, and a full-length clone of the cDNA was obtained by screening a cDNA library constructed from the spawning female liver. The clone consisted of 2025 b.p. and contained an open reading frame encoding the novel protein of 634 amino acids. This protein included Pro-X-Y repeat sequences in two-fifths of the whole length from its N-terminus. Northern blot analysis revealed that the gene expression for this protein occurred in the liver but not in the ovary of spawning female fish. This protein is considered as the third major subunit of the inner layer of the egg envelope of medaka.
